1926.405(j)(4)(iii) Motor Overload, Short-Circuit, and Ground-Fault Protection

OSHA 1926 Construction > K Electrical > 1926.405 Wiring Methods, Components, and Equipment for General Use > 1926.405(j) Equipment for General Use > 1926.405(j)(4) Motors > 1926.405(j)(4)(iii) Motor Overload, Short-Circuit, and Ground-Fault Protection
JUMP TO FULL CODE CHAPTER
Motors, motor-control apparatus, and motor branch-circuit conductors shall be protected against overheating due to motor overloads or failure to start, and against short-circuits or ground faults. These provisions do not require overload protection that will stop a motor where a shutdown is likely to introduce additional or increased hazards, as in the case of fire pumps, or where continued operation of a motor is necessary for a safe shutdown of equipment or process and motor overload sensing devices are connected to a supervised alarm.
